你查询的IP:[119.128.97.108]  地理位置:中国–广东–东莞

最新查询58.116.137.14 123.100.34.196 123.96.92.45 203.92.112.138 119.78.76.3 221.116.40.5 222.160.239.92 125.98.103.1 121.76.243.125 119.128.97.108 119.30.48.96 218.56.22.60 125.215.121.159 203.88.192.118 218.64.159.237 203.207.128.85 203.208.32.246 116.248.35.38 192.124.154.6 122.48.195.201 122.152.192.224 122.248.48.152 120.64.252.98 202.152.176.127 202.60.112.20 121.58.144.20 202.41.240.224 123.180.65.203 120.72.32.12 117.21.159.250 119.2.231.117